"CHRISTIAN WITCHES" is an example of an oxymoron. This is to say that there were women who were so-called christians that gossiped about Le Brun changing into a werewolf. An oxymoron as a figurative expression is used to contrast two completely different things or opposite. egs. silent sounds, festival of guns.

The use of figurative devices in "Le Loupgarou" by Derek Walcott enhances the overall impact of the poem by creating vivid imagery and rich symbolism. By employing metaphors, similes, and personification, the poet brings the character of the loupgarou to life, evoking fear, mystery, and cultural significance within the Caribbean context. These figurative devices help to convey the complexities of identity, colonial history, and superstition explored in the poem.

Rhetorical devices enhance the persuasiveness of an argument by engaging the audience emotionally, logically, or ethically. They can help capture attention, emphasize key points, create memorable messages, and establish credibility. By using rhetorical devices effectively, writers and speakers can make their arguments more compelling and impactful.
